A Quick Look at Atracurium

First off, what’s the deal with atracurium? This medication is known for its ability to induce muscle relaxation during surgery, helping to facilitate intubation and improve surgical conditions. As you might be aware, this is crucial when you're trying to get a patient stable for a procedure. But even as we appreciate its utility, we have to keep an eye on what it does to the body, especially its common side effects.

Histamine Release: What’s the Big Deal?

So, histamine release—it sounds a bit scary, doesn’t it? At its core, histamine plays a role in our immune responses. When administering atracurium, you might see an increase in histamine levels because of the interaction with mast cells in the body. You know what that can lead to? A couple of things: hypotension and bronchospasm.

What does this mean for patients?

Well, hypotension refers to lower-than-normal blood pressure, which is something we definitely want to avoid during surgery. The body might respond to the sudden influx of histamine by dilating blood vessels, which can drop blood pressure significantly. And bronchospasm? That’s when the airways constrict, making it harder for someone to breathe—definitely not ideal when a patient is under general anesthesia!

Who Needs to Be Cautious?

Understanding who might be affected is key for anesthesia providers. For patients with pre-existing respiratory conditions, such as asthma, or those facing cardiovascular instability, historians should be on high alert. This side effect could complicate their already delicate situations. Going Beyond Histamine: Other Effects to Consider

While histamine release is an important side effect to monitor, it’s also good to know that other adverse effects aren’t typically related to atracurium. For instance, QTc prolongation—a term tossed around when discussing various anesthetics—is more commonly associated with other medications in the field, not atracurium. And let's not forget about tardive dyskinesia; that one’s usually linked with chronic use of certain antipsychotic drugs, totally off the radar for neuromuscular blockers.
